Total debt service in Dominican Republic
Dominican Republic: Total debt service was 22.0% in 2024. ▼ Falling
Total debt service in Dominican Republic, 1970–2024
Source: International Debt Statistics, World Bank (WB). Measured in % of exports of goods, services and primary income.
Analysis
In 2024, total debt service in Dominican Republic stood at 22.0%.
That represents a change of up 16.4% on the previous year and up 19.6% over ten years.
Over the whole period, total debt service in Dominican Republic peaked at 40.4% in 2020 and was at its lowest, 6.8%, in 1993.
Dominican Republic ranks 29th of 120 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 55 years of available data.

About this data
Total debt service to exports of goods, services and primary income. Total debt service is the sum of principal repayments and interest actually paid in currency, goods, or services on long-term debt, interest paid on short-term debt, and repayments (repurchases and charges) to the IMF.
